    I don't mean this to sound simplistic or dismissive, but the most effective way to get on a consistent schedule is to create one.

    To that end, this clip from Jordan Peterson is invaluable.



    Along with a consistent schedule is having built-in routines. I have a schedule each day, but embedded in each schedule, I have a morning routine, a mid-day routine, and an evening routine. Random things that pop up during the day can be placed wherever there's room, but I really try and bracket my day with those activities I see value in doing over and over.
